What is RTO Ceramic Media?
RTO, or Regenerative Thermal Oxidizer, ceramic media is a game-changer in the world of air pollution control. Imagine a filter that not only captures pollutants but also recycles the heat to make the process more efficient. That's RTO ceramic media for you!
How Does It Work?
Let's break it down. RTO ceramic media works by using heat to convert volatile organic compounds (VOCs) into harmless carbon dioxide and water vapor. The ceramic media is the heart of the RTO system, providing a large surface area for the chemical reaction to occur.
Why Choose RTO Ceramic Media?
There are several reasons why RTO ceramic media is the go-to choice for many industries. Here are a few:
- High Efficiency: These bad boys can remove up to 99% of VOCs, ensuring your emissions are as clean as can be.
- Energy Savings: By recycling the heat, RTO ceramic media helps lower your energy bills and reduce your carbon footprint.
- Longevity: High-quality ceramic media can last for years, making it a cost-effective solution in the long run.

Technical Considerations
When choosing RTO ceramic media, it's crucial to consider a few technical factors:
- Chemical Resistance: Ensure the media can withstand the specific chemicals in your emissions.
- Thermal Expansion: The media should have low thermal expansion to maintain structural integrity.
- Porosity: Higher porosity means better VOC capture efficiency.
